The Green Building Elements blog has identified the 10 Dumbest Green Buildings on Earth (to them) and LA tops the list with the futuristic BP gas station near Beverly Hills (pictured), while Santa Monica clocks in at #7 with Moore Ruble Yudell's award-winning colorful civic center garage. The blog doesn't seem to have too much ire for the structures, instead calling them piggies with lipstick. The green gas station is nice and all (solar panels and drought-tolerant landscaping), but it simply dispenses petrol, but not even hydrogen. The garage would maybe be ok—to the blog—if it served a bus or train station, but as it stands now it's just a pretty incentive to drive. [Green Building Elements]
